The Expanding Need for Debt Forgiveness Solutions

Financial debt forgiveness has emerged as one of one of the most searched monetary topics on-line, and permanently factor. The principle of resolving financial obligations for much less than the total owed deals real hope to people who see no sensible course to paying their equilibriums in full.

The procedure usually functions such as this: when credit card accounts go overdue for 120 days or even more, creditors commonly charge off the financial obligation. At this phase, they might approve minimized settlements to recoup a minimum of a portion of what's owed. Effective negotiations can decrease equilibriums by 30% to 50%, depending upon the creditor and your shown monetary hardship.

Nonetheless, financial obligation mercy isn't complimentary money. Cleared up accounts show up on credit report records as "" paid much less than full equilibrium,"" which impacts your score. Furthermore, forgiven quantities surpassing $600 might be reported to the IRS as taxable earnings. Recognizing these compromises prior to seeking negotiation is crucial.

Bankruptcy Therapy: The Misunderstood Safeguard

Personal bankruptcy brings substantial stigma, yet it remains a legit legal tool designed to provide overloaded individuals a genuine clean slate. What lots of people do not understand is that federal regulation calls for two counseling sessions before and after filing-- and these sessions exist specifically to ensure you're making a notified choice.

Pre-bankruptcy credit counseling entails an extensive evaluation of your revenue, financial debts, and expenses. Certified counselors present alternatives you might not have actually taken into consideration, consisting of financial debt administration programs or challenge arrangements. This isn't regarding dissuading insolvency; it has to do with validating it's absolutely your best option.

Contrasting Your Financial Obligation Alleviation Options

Understanding the landscape of debt alleviation aids you make notified decisions. Each technique carries distinct benefits and downsides.

Financial Obligation Management Programs settle multiple unsecured financial obligations right into single monthly settlements. Counselors discuss with lenders to possibly lower rate of interest rates without requiring brand-new finances. Many clients full these programs within three to five years. The primary advantage is paying financial obligations completely while minimizing overall passion paid.

Financial obligation Settlement works out minimized payoff quantities, normally 30% to 50% much less than owed. This approach requires quiting payments to financial institutions while gathering negotiation funds, which harms credit report scores during the process. Outcomes differ based on lender desire and your demonstrated challenge.

Personal bankruptcy supplies court protection while eliminating or reorganizing financial debts. Chapter 7 liquidates certain assets to discharge unsecured financial debts swiftly. Chapter 13 establishes three-to-five-year settlement strategies for those with normal income. Personal bankruptcy stays on credit score records for seven to 10 years however offers one of the most extensive fresh begin.

Credit score Counseling supplies education and assistance without always signing up in official programs. Qualified counselors assess your full monetary image and suggest appropriate next actions, which could include any of the above alternatives.

What Sets Nonprofit Therapy Apart

The difference between not-for-profit and for-profit financial debt alleviation firms matters significantly. Not-for-profit companies like those certified by the National Structure for Credit Report Counseling (NFCC) run under rigorous honest guidelines and cost regulations. Their counselors undergo strenuous certification and should recertify every two years.



For-profit financial obligation settlement companies, on the other hand, might bill fees varying from 15% to 25% of signed up debt balances. Some use hostile sales tactics and make unrealistic promises concerning results. The Customer Financial Security Bureau has actually recorded countless problems regarding predative practices in this sector.

Warning Indicators of Predatory Financial Obligation Alleviation Provider

Not all debt relief business have your benefits at heart. Identifying red flags safeguards you from making a tough situation even worse.

Beware of business that assure certain outcomes. No legit solution can assure precise settlement percentages or timeline guarantees since outcomes rely on private creditors and scenarios.

Prevent any kind of company requiring large upfront fees prior to providing solutions. Reputable nonprofit therapy offers free initial examinations, and for-profit negotiation companies are legitimately restricted from gathering costs till they effectively work out a minimum of one debt.

Inquiry anybody encouraging you to quit interacting with financial institutions completely without discussing the repercussions. While strategic communication stops often support negotiations, full avoidance can result in claims, wage garnishment, and extra damages.

Genuine companies describe all choices honestly, consisting of choices that may not involve their paid solutions. If a business presses just one option no matter your circumstance, seek advice somewhere else.
